![]() Mar. 26, 2008 March election a success, results finalizedKing County Elections today certified the March 11, 2008 special election, which included eight ballot measures from five jurisdictions. All absentee ballots were reconciled to zero. King County Elections began working toward Six Sigma goals in 2005 to benchmark against inventory discrepancies between the number of mail ballots received and the number of mail ballots counted. Six Sigma quality performance means no more than 3.4 defects per million opportunities and is a quality practice used in Fortune 500 companies like General Electric, Motorola, and Bank of America.
